Accelerate Teaching is seeking an enthusiastic and dedicated Teaching Assistant to join a vibrant Secondary School in Kirklees. This role is a fantastic opportunity for an experienced individual to make a real difference in students' lives, supporting their educational journey and personal development.

As a Teaching Assistant, you will work closely with both teachers and students to provide tailored support, ensuring that every child reaches their full potential. Your role will be pivotal in creating an inclusive and supportive learning environment, where students are encouraged to thrive academically and personally.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Provide one-to-one and group support to students with varying needs.
  • Assist teachers in planning and delivering lessons that engage and inspire.
  • Help to maintain a positive and safe classroom atmosphere.
  • Support students in their social and emotional development.
  • Assist with classroom management, including preparing resources and setting up equipment.
  • Monitor and report on student progress, offering feedback to teachers and parents where necessary.
  • Contribute to the overall ethos and objectives of the school.

What We're Looking For:

  • Experience: Previous experience in a similar role within a secondary school setting is essential. We are looking for someone who can bring their knowledge and skills to the team from day one.
  • Passion: A genuine passion for working with young people and a commitment to their success.
  • Communication: Excellent communication skills, both verbal and written, with the ability to build positive relationships with students, staff, and parents.
  • Adaptability: Flexibility and the ability to respond to the diverse needs of students.
  • Teamwork: A collaborative approach, with the willingness to work as part of a dynamic team.
